Fakhrul criticizes efforts to extend interim govt rule


Mirza Fakhrul
File image: Bangladesh Nationalist Party (BNP) Secretary General Mirza Fakhrul Islam Alamgir addresses journalists at a press conference at the party headquarters in Gulshan on Tuesday, June 25, 2024.

BNP Secretary General Mirza Fakhrul Islam Alamgir has said several organizations and groups are working to keep the interim government in power for an indefinite period. 

"They (the interim government) will completely change everything, implement all the reforms. In that case, there will be no need for the people or parliament," Fakhrul said at a discussion in the auditorium of Dhaka Reporters Unity (DRU) on Monday.

The BNP leader mentioned a recent survey published in newspapers which claimed 80% of people wanted this government to stay in power as long as they wished. 

“I do not know where they got this information. The public will never accept this. I think it is important to be cautious when publishing such reports so as not to cause confusion."

Fakhrul also expressed concern that even knowledgeable individuals in society were now making confusing statements. 

"I am astonished when I see highly educated and influential individuals in society making statements that are highly misleading. When some of those in government say a new political party needs to be formed, it is shocking. Who gave them this authority? Where did they get the mandate to say a new party should be formed? How can the people trust that they are acting impartially?" the politician added.
